Choosing iPortal VPN

Those who want to watch shows from the US or the UK can make great use of this service, but it is important to remember that it can offer more than just removal of geo-restrictions for video content. The service, based in England, can provide you with access to servers in two countries, and you can use PPTP, L2TP, and L2TP/IPSec protocols.

It will increase your overall safety and anonymity when you are online. The web can be a dangerous place, so it makes sense to do most, if not all, of your surfing through a VPN. This is certainly the case when you are shopping or providing any type of secure or personal information.

The service works with Windows, iOS, Android, and Mac OSX, as well as Linux and even Blackberry. The apps are very easy to install so you can get started with the service very quickly. We found that the speed of the service was decent, even when streaming.

You can use the service on all your devices. However, you can only use one at a time with a single subscription. They have a FAQ section, as well as a support link on their website if you have trouble with the system.

The Price of the Service

Understanding the price of the service for this VPN is very simple. If you want a plan for just one month, then the cost is $5. If you are going to travel out of the country for a few weeks, then this might be all you need. However, if you need the service for longer, you may find that the 12-month plan for $50 suits your needs better.
